There is no foolproof method for detecting AI-written content, as the technology used in AI writing has advanced to the point where it can closely mimic human writing. However, there are some clues that may indicate that a piece of content was generated by AI:
1. Lack of originality: AI-written content may lack originality and creativity, as it simply uses algorithms to generate text based on existing data.
2. Syntax errors: AI-written content may contain syntax errors or awkward phrasing that is not typical of human writing.
3. Repetitive language: AI-written content may use repetitive language or phrases, as the algorithms used to generate the text may have limited vocabulary and sentence structure.
4. Inconsistencies: AI-written content may contain inconsistencies in tone, style, or content, as different parts of the text may have been generated by different algorithms.
5. Unusual topic combinations: AI-written content may combine topics in strange or illogical ways, as it is based on patterns and data rather than human understanding.
Ultimately, the best way to detect AI-written content is to use your own judgement and critical thinking skills to evaluate the quality and originality of the text. Additionally, tools like plagiarism checkers or content analysis software may help identify AI-generated content.
